Kafireas (Greek: Καφηρέας) is a former community in Euboea, Greece, named after the nearby Cape Kafireas. Since the 2011 local government reform it is part of the municipality Karystos, of which it is a municipal unit.[2] The municipal unit has an area of 77.770 km2.[3] Population 342 (2011).
